Can I paint my utility box?

You can paint the inner side of the box door, but do not paint anything else inside the box. Getting paint on fuses, housings or circuit breaker switches can be dangerous.

Can you paint transformer boxes?

Can I paint or wrap a SMUD transformer box myself? No. Any kind of painting directly onto the surface of a transformer box is not allowed and would be considered vandalism. Wraps that are approved by SMUD must be installed by vendors qualified to work around high voltage electrical equipment.

Can I paint the green electrical box in my yard?

Do you have a metal, box-shaped transformer near your yard? While it may be tempting to paint it to match your home or to enhance it with artistic flair, do not decorate, paint or landscape near the box, called a padmount transformer or pad-mounted transformer.

How close can you plant a tree to an electrical box?

Make sure to plant shrubs or other landscaping like rock gardens, flowers or fences at least 10 feet away from the access door of the underground electrical or transformer box and at least 3 feet from the sides of the box.

What are those green boxes on the street?

Just like power poles, these domes, also known as a green electrical box or pillar, help provide electricity by connecting homes to the grid. You’ll usually find them on front verges or in parks where there is underground power. Not all front verges will have a dome, as one power box can serve multiple properties.

Can you plant bushes around utility boxes?

These are called padmounted transformers and are a key part of the electrical system that delivers power to your home. They are only found in areas where electric service is buried underground. Planting shrubs or tress too close to these boxes creates a hazard for WH linemen.
